#pragma once
|
|
|
|
|
|
#include <stddef.h>
|
|
#include <stdint.h>
|
|
#include <unistd.h>
|
|
|
|
#include "atomic.h"
|
|
#include "common.h"
|
|
|
|
/* Forward declarations */
|
|
struct memtype;
|
|
|
|
#define CACHELINE_SIZE 64
|
|
typedef char cacheline_pad_t[CACHELINE_SIZE];
|
|
|
|
struct queue_cell {
|
|
atomic_size_t sequence;
|
|
off_t data_off; /**< Pointer relative to the queue struct */
|
|
};
|
|
|
|
/** A lock-free multiple-producer, multiple-consumer (MPMC) queue. */
|
|
struct queue {
|
|
cacheline_pad_t _pad0; /**< Shared area: all threads read */
|
|
|
|
atomic_state state;
|
|
|
|
struct memtype *mem;
|
|
size_t buffer_mask;
|
|
off_t buffer_off; /**< Relative pointer to struct queue_cell[] */
|
|
|
|
cacheline_pad_t _pad1; /**< Producer area: only producers read & write */
|
|
|
|
atomic_size_t tail; /**< Queue tail pointer */
|
|
|
|
cacheline_pad_t _pad2; /**< Consumer area: only consumers read & write */
|
|
|
|
atomic_size_t head; /**< Queue head pointer */
|
|
|
|
cacheline_pad_t _pad3; /**< @todo Why needed? */
|
|
};
|
|
|
|
/** Initialize MPMC queue */
|
|
int queue_init(struct queue *q, size_t size, struct memtype *mem);
|
|
|
|
/** Desroy MPMC queue and release memory */
|
|
int queue_destroy(struct queue *q);
|
|
|
|
/** Return estimation of current queue usage.
|
|
*
|
|
* Note: This is only an estimation and not accurate as long other
|
|
* threads are performing operations.
|
|
*/
|
|
size_t queue_available(struct queue *q);
|
|
|
|
int queue_push(struct queue *q, void *ptr);
|
|
|
|
int queue_pull(struct queue *q, void **ptr);
|
|
|
|
/** Enqueue up to \p cnt pointers of the \p ptr array into the queue.
|
|
*
|
|
* @return The number of pointers actually enqueued.
|
|
* This number can be smaller then \p cnt in case the queue is filled.
|
|
*/
|
|
int queue_push_many(struct queue *q, void *ptr[], size_t cnt);
|
|
|
|
/** Dequeue up to \p cnt pointers from the queue and place them into the \p ptr array.
|
|
*
|
|
* @return The number of pointers actually dequeued.
|
|
* This number can be smaller than \p cnt in case the queue contained less than
|
|
* \p cnt elements.
|
|
*/
|
|
int queue_pull_many(struct queue *q, void *ptr[], size_t cnt);
|
|
|
|
/** Closes the queue, causing following writes to fail and following reads (after
|
|
* the queue is empty) to fail.
|
|
*
|
|
* @return 0 on success.
|
|
* @return -1 on failure.
|
|
*/
|
|
int queue_close(struct queue *q);
